Jake Paul has claimed he has no ide who Tony Bellew is after Eddie Hearn proposed a "massive fight" between the two cruiserweight boxers.Retired fighter Bellew is a former WBC cruiserweight world champion and challenged for the undisputed title in his final fight against Oleksandr Usyk in 2018.
Despite this, YouTuber turned boxer Paul appeared to be unaware who he was after a journalist asked him and Hearn about the possibility of the two meeting in the ring.After being asked by iFL TV, Hearn replied: “Oh, now that’s a massive fight, massive fight.
He’s retired, he’s old, he’s a former world champion.”A visibly confused Paul chimed in with: "Who is he? I'm not sure who he is." Before Hearn explained: “Tony Bellew, former cruiserweight world champion.
He was in Creed. You might know him from there.”Paul then joked: “That’s his claim to fame? He was in Creed, he was in the back, he was a janitor in the background of Creed.”A reporter then directly asked the American fighter if he really had not heard of Bellew, to which he answered: “I think I have heard that name but I couldn’t put a face to it.”Who would win a fight between Jake Paul and Tony Bellew?
